Blind Prom by Sarah Wilson
Sarah Wilson’s Blind Prom series is coming to New York City at the Foley Gallery beginning May 28 until July 31! Sarah’s series follows students at the Texas School for the Blind and Visually Impaired as they prepare and go … Continue reading
